druid/docs/design/middlemanager.md

1.8 KiB

id title sidebar_label
middlemanager Middle Manager service Middle Manager

The Middle Manager service is a worker service that executes submitted tasks. Middle Managers forward tasks to Peons that run in separate JVMs. Druid uses separate JVMs for tasks to isolate resources and logs. Each Peon is capable of running only one task at a time, whereas a Middle Manager may have multiple Peons.

Configuration

For Apache Druid Middle Manager service configuration, see Middle Manager and Peons.

For basic tuning guidance for the Middle Manager service, see Basic cluster tuning.

HTTP endpoints

For a list of API endpoints supported by the Middle Manager, see the Service status API reference.

Running

org.apache.druid.cli.Main server middleManager